Duncan James

Duncan James is a British singer, actor, and television presenter known for his involvement in the boy band Blue and his subsequent solo career. Here are some key facts about him:

  1. Early Life and Career Beginnings: Duncan James was born on April 7, 1978, in Salisbury, England. He began his career in the entertainment industry as a model before transitioning into music. In the late 1990s, he auditioned for the boy band Blue and became one of its founding members along with Lee Ryan, Antony Costa, and Simon Webbe.

  2. Success with Blue: Blue quickly rose to fame with their debut single, "All Rise", which was released in 2001. The song reached the top of the charts in the UK and several other countries, establishing Blue as one of the leading boy bands of the early 2000s. The group released several successful albums and singles, including "One Love" (2002) and "Guilty" (2003), before going on hiatus in 2005.

  3. Solo Career: After Blue went on hiatus, Duncan James pursued a solo career in music. In 2006, he released his debut solo album, "Future Past", which featured the singles "Sooner or Later" and "Can't Stop a River". While his solo career did not achieve the same level of commercial success as his work with Blue, Duncan James continued to release music and perform live.
